31 MILLION LEVA ALLOCATED TO BULGARIA’S TOURISM PROMOTION
09:00 Thu 14 Dec 2006
 

Bulgaria’s State Agency for Tourism (SAT) could utilise more than 30.6 million euro for tourism promotion, Regional Development Ministry representative Georgi Stoev said.

The sum will be provided by the European Union structural funds. It has to be utilised between 2007 and 2013, mediapool.bg reported.

Stoev presented a programme for regional development during a national conference in Sofia on December 13 2006. The conference was dedicated to investment in the tourism sector and EU structural funds utilisation.

The programme would provide at least 204.1 million euro for tourism projects funding, mediapool.bg said.

Most of the money, 143 million euro, will be invested in the development of tourist attractions and in infrastructure.

Nearly three million euro will be invested in Black Sea coastal development. Initially the cost was excluded from the investment plans of the programme.
